Nebraska teen drowns in lake near Omaha

LINCOLN, Neb. (KLKN) – A 14-year-old boy drowned Friday at Schmid Park, the Sarpy County Sheriff’s Office says.

Around 8:50 p.m., Adrian Thompson was swimming with friends in the lake when he went underwater and never resurfaced.

Several local agencies began a search of the lake but were initially unsuccessful.

The search resumed Friday, and Thompson’s body was recovered around 6 p.m.

Thompson was a student at Papillion-LaVista Community School, the sheriff’s office said.
